S240 KEF is a 1998 Kawasaki Zx in Green with a 599c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 6 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 1998 Kawasaki Zx models, the average MOT pass rate is 80.2% with a typical mileage of 25,227 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Kawasaki Zx f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 63 recorded failures. If you're considering buying S240 KEF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Kawasaki Zx typically stays on UK roads for around 13 years. At 28 years old, this Kawasaki Zx is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
